Transaction f9859e7036c6c584ede9779d32af2697f08b1e1fb0dcfcc961eafca771a44ed7

3 Input
2 Outputs
  • f9859e7036c6c584ede9779d32af2697f08b1e1fb0dcfcc961eafca771a44ed7:0
  • value  13414158
    address  3LuuDPnz7vvWYwTy2vwX7QcABwyPUkNcY1
  • f9859e7036c6c584ede9779d32af2697f08b1e1fb0dcfcc961eafca771a44ed7:1
  • value  1055842
    address  3BMEXz1DvpzehguaghBVJmGNLBH7pcu4Lr